now that makes more sence, kevlar weaved in with carbon you can get a different color in there, yellow/black or red/black or blue/black. i haven't heard of other colors although they might be out there
and i don't believe i have ever seen anyone who has made hood scoops out of this stuff though. it might be out there though the material is about the same price as plain carbon fiber, maybe slightly higher, but not much
